The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center, NM started housing inmates in 1967. The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center is located at 4250 Airport Road, Santa Fe, NM, 87507. The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center is for both medium and high security inmates. The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center can hold over 847male inmates. High-risk inmates are separated from others into a cell by 4 other cells. These pods hold 3 cells.

The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center provides services that help each inmate with education and other self-help programs. Each inmate at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center gets counseling and substance abuse courses. Each cell at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center is 6 feet by 8 feet.

Sending a Mail/Care Package

Are you trying to send a letter or package to an inmate in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center? You can send inmates letters to the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center, but there cannot be lipstick or perfume on the letter. If the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center finds the following, it will resend your letter back.

You can send magazines but no hard-cover books. Each item the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center receives are inspected, so inmates at the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center cannot get contraband. You will need to provide to the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center an address and name on the letter and the inmate's name and ID number upon sending.

Sending Money

Inmates in the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center need money for commissary and other essentials that are crucial for being at the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center.

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center provides a way for to support them. You must know the inmate's full name and ID number to send the inmate money at the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center. This takes up to 4 business days to finally hit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center’s commissary.

Phone calls

If you are trying to keep in contact with inmate at the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center you can prepay for calls, or you can collect calls.

Only these two options are available in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center. Each call is 16 minutes long. All calls are monitored and recorded by Santa Fe Juvenile Detention Center’s authorities.
